From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: Tao Ma Date: Fri, 28 Sep 2012 15:07:40 +0800 Subject: [Ocfs2-devel] [PATCH] ocfs2: fix NULL pointer dereference in ocfs2_duplicate_clusters_by_page In-Reply-To: <1348815422-1868-1-git-send-email-tiger.yang@oracle.com> References: <1348815422-1868-1-git-send-email-tiger.yang@oracle.com> Message-ID: <50654CBC.3020406@tao.ma> List-Id: M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set="us-ascii"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it To: ocfs2-devel@oss.oracle.com Hi Tiger, Interesting. why we never find it in the old reflink test? A little big strange. Could you please tell me the test case to trigger this issue? Another thing I want to say is that now your patch removes all the readahead during CoW. Why? If you want to avoid the dereference of a NULL pointer, I guess just skip the call of ocfs2_readahead_for_cow if file = NULL should work?
